Transaction 01a8396e3acae087669559077e3a2a9762871380fce3f61f2a3971fbd5f1622f

1 Input
2 Outputs
  • 01a8396e3acae087669559077e3a2a9762871380fce3f61f2a3971fbd5f1622f:0
  • value  536725677
    address  16owyeyTpbsoJKogDYNWRNBUeFVYr7U2Gb
  • 01a8396e3acae087669559077e3a2a9762871380fce3f61f2a3971fbd5f1622f:1
  • value  4554323
    address  1CPKSFV9Z1DiYNrGGd2UQ5JtqSdfisw7Js